As every other OEM phone model, dont expect it to work 100% with other carriers. Even though it's SIM unlocked, doesnt mean it'll be software unlocked blocking the bands you need on other carriers. Dont expect hotspot, wifi calling, etc to work. This is why people only want factory unlocked phones without a custom built Android operating system made by the carriers.

This wouldn't be a good phone to use on T-Mobile. LTE supports band 12 but not 71. And neither n12 nor n71 are supported. It might work OK in the center of an urban area, but suburban coverage will be lackluster, and rural coverage will be really bad.

Motorola Tracfones V Models come with all the bands enabled unlike the samsung tracfone models but AT&T uses whitelist for devices.
Model is XT2405V IMEI passes AT&T BYOD check now but it say it's LG VELVET 5G Cricket BYOD says compatible and correct model Edge 2024
2024 V models took year for them to whitelist IMEI the 2025 V models not whitelisted on AT&T yet
